Intent based marketing services use behavioral data to identify companies actively researching products or solutions similar to yours. The process works by monitoring digital signals, including content consumption patterns, keyword search activity, website visits, and engagement with third-party review platforms. These signals are aggregated, scored, and mapped to buying stages to determine which accounts are in-market and how close they are to a purchase decision. Once high-intent accounts are identified, targeted campaigns are activated across display, search, social, email, and content channels to engage decision-makers with relevant messaging. The goal is to focus your marketing investment on accounts already demonstrating purchase intent, rather than broadcasting to broad, unqualified audiences.

Account-based marketing identifies and targets a pre-selected list of high-value accounts based on firmographic fit, such as company size, industry, and revenue. Account-based intent marketing adds a behavioral intelligence layer on top of that list. It reveals which of your target accounts are currently in an active buying cycle by monitoring their research activity and content engagement. The two approaches are complementary, not competing. ABM defines who to target. Intent data reveals when to target them. The most effective B2B intent marketing services combine both strategies, activating ABM campaigns against accounts showing verified purchase signals and deprioritizing accounts that are not yet in-market.

B2B intent marketing services typically leverage two categories of data. First-party intent data comes from your owned digital properties, including website page visits, content downloads, email engagement, webinar registrations, and chatbot interactions. Third-party intent data is collected from external publisher networks, review sites, and research platforms, tracking how accounts engage with content across the broader B2B web. Some advanced providers also incorporate technographic signals, hiring data, and funding announcements as contextual intent indicators. The most effective approach combines both first-party and third-party sources through buyer intent data marketing, creating a complete view of each account’s research behavior and buying stage.

Pricing for intent marketing services varies based on scope, data sources, activation channels, and campaign complexity. Intent data platform licenses alone can range from $1,000 to $25,000 per month depending on the provider and volume of accounts tracked. Agency-managed intent-driven marketing services that include data aggregation, scoring, campaign activation, and reporting typically start at $5,000 per month for focused programs and scale upward for enterprise engagements with multi-channel execution. The most meaningful cost metric is not the monthly fee but the cost per qualified opportunity generated. Well-executed intent campaigns consistently deliver 40 to 60 percent lower cost per qualified lead compared to untargeted outbound programs.

Yes. Professional intent-based marketing agency providers design their delivery around integration with your existing technology infrastructure. Standard integrations include Salesforce, HubSpot, Microsoft Dynamics, Marketo, Pardot, and other major CRM and marketing automation platforms. Intent signals are delivered as enrichment data appended to account records, enabling your existing workflows, lead scoring models, and sales routing rules to incorporate behavioral intelligence. Real-time alert integrations push high-priority intent notifications directly to sales teams through Slack, email, or CRM task creation. Effective intent data solutions prioritize seamless connectivity over platform replacement.

ROI measurement for intent-based advertising services follows a signal-to-revenue attribution model. Key metrics include cost per qualified opportunity, pipeline contribution from intent-sourced accounts, influenced revenue from accounts exposed to intent-activated campaigns, and closed-won deal attribution. We also track leading indicators such as signal-to-engagement rate, campaign response rates among high-intent segments versus control groups, and sales cycle compression for intent-identified opportunities. The standard formula compares attributed revenue against total program cost, including data, activation, and management fees. Well-executed programs consistently deliver three to five times return on intent marketing investment within the first six to twelve months.

Reactive intent tracking identifies accounts currently showing elevated research behavior. Predictive intent marketing services go further by forecasting which accounts are likely to enter buying cycles in the near future, even before their signal activity spikes. Predictive models analyze historical buying patterns, technographic changes, funding events, hiring trends, and market triggers to anticipate demand before it becomes visible in traditional intent feeds. This forward-looking capability gives your team a significant competitive advantage, enabling pre-positioned campaigns and early sales engagement. Combining predictive and reactive signals creates full-spectrum pipeline coverage, capturing both current demand and emerging opportunity.

An advanced audience intent marketing agency uses a combination of contact-level engagement tracking, role-based content consumption analysis, and organizational mapping to identify individual stakeholders within target accounts. While most third-party intent data operates at the account level, layering first-party engagement data, LinkedIn interaction signals, and content download patterns reveals which job functions and seniority levels are actively involved in research. This buying committee intelligence enables personalized outreach to economic buyers, technical evaluators, and end users with messaging calibrated to each stakeholder’s concerns. Identifying committee composition early in the buying cycle significantly improves win rates and shortens consensus-building time.

Yes. Leading intent data providers track research behavior across global publisher networks covering North America, Europe, Asia-Pacific, and other regions. Intent data marketing services can be configured to monitor signals by geography, language, and market segment, enabling coordinated international campaigns. Considerations for multi-market deployment include data privacy compliance with regulations such as GDPR, CCPA, and India’s DPDP Act, as well as localization of activation content and channel selection based on regional buyer preferences. The most effective approach combines global signal monitoring with market-specific activation strategies, ensuring cultural relevance and regulatory compliance across every geography.

Intent-focused performance marketing reduces customer acquisition cost through three primary mechanisms. First, targeting precision eliminates wasted spend on accounts without purchase signals, concentrating budget on prospects with demonstrated buying behavior. Second, messaging relevance improves because campaigns are calibrated to each account’s specific research interests and buying stage, increasing engagement rates and reducing the number of touchpoints required for conversion. Third, sales cycle compression occurs because prospects enter the pipeline already educated and predisposed to evaluate your solution. Combined, these factors typically reduce customer acquisition cost by 35 to 55 percent compared to broad-targeting approaches.
